  17. This is from https://cruiseradio.net/cruise-news-today-september-16-2022-video/ Multiple Cruise Lines Cancel Bermuda Calls And another story showing the greed of the pandemic. Celebrity Cruises and Norwegian Cruise Line have canceled multiple visits to Bermuda over the island’s continued COVID-19 testing policy. The Bermuda government introduced the Travel Authorisation Form in July 2020, which requires that all visitors take a test just before arriving and pay a $40 health passport fee. Initially, the government claimed that the health passports were done to protect the island’s residents from the virus. But a government senator has revealed that the real reason Bermuda won’t drop the policy is because it has become an essential revenue stream, with an expected income of $22 million in Travel Authorisation Form fees this year.
